A Purpose of the Stress Tester: Expertise & Obligations

A performance tester plays a vital function within the organization, essentially dedicated on verifying software resilience under heavy user load . Their fundamental responsibilities encompass designing representative test situations , developing programmed examination packages , and interpreting resulting data . Needed skills feature expertise in load testing software like JMeter , a solid grasp of infrastructure , and skill to clearly present conclusions to engineering departments. Also, these individuals often collaborate with programmers to locate and fix performance issues prior to live deployment .

Scaling with Confidence: Load Test Best Practices

To verify your application's stability under high load, careful load assessment is essential. Start by defining realistic customer profiles and use cases, incorporating a mix of common actions. Next, utilize load generation tools that can simulate a significant number of simultaneous users. Avoid forget to monitor key indicators like latency time, capacity, and server utilization. In conclusion, review the results and resolve any bottlenecks before launching your service into a operational space.

Understanding Load Test Metrics & Analysis

To thoroughly assess load test behavior , one must carefully monitor key indicators and undertake detailed analysis . Vital metrics feature reaction time , which signifies how long the platform takes to reply to inquiries ; capacity , indicating the number of transactions handled within a timeframe; failure rate , showing the percentage of failed operations ; and resource utilization , like processor use and RAM usage . Analyzing these statistics helps you to identify bottlenecks and optimize the general robustness and scalability of your application .
